What language are WordPress themes written in?
What language are WordPress themes written in?
PHP
PHP is a programming and scripting language to create dynamic interactive websites. WordPress is written using PHP as the scripting language. Just like WordPress, PHP is also open source. PHP is a server side language, which means that it runs on your web hosting server.
How do I change the language on a WordPress theme?
How to change WordPress language after installation
- Log in to your WordPress dashboard and go to Settings>>General.
- In the Site Language dropdown list, select the language you want to use.
- Click Save Changes.

Where is the language file in WordPress?
Place the localization files in the language folder, either in the plugin languages folder or as of WordPress 3.7 in the plugin languages folder normally under wp-content . The full path would be wp-content/languages/plugins/my-plugin-fr_FR.mo .

What is WordPress multilingual?
What is a Multilingual WordPress Website? A multilingual WordPress website serves the same content in multiple languages. It can automatically redirect users to a language based on their region, or users can select their preferred language using a dropdown link.
What is WordPress interface language?
The Interface Language is used to change the language you use for your WordPress.com account. The language you choose does not affect your site’s language. This setting can be found on your Account Settings page towards the bottom of the section: There are many interface languages currently available.

Which is the default widget for WordPress theme?
The WordPress Widgets are the default widgets presented in WordPress, including Calendar, Categories, Tag Cloud, etc., to provide a simple and easy-to-use way to design and maintain your WordPress Theme. You can use widgets anywhere on a web page, including the Header, Footer, and Sidebar, аnd it requires no coding.
